Transaction

0386903a36e7085af664317ede3135a422b525eff935de5ce178787f25111f9b

Summary

In Block1075634
TimeSat, 08 Feb 2025 02:17:00 UTC
Total Input18.9499182 Nebula
Total Output18.949866 Nebula
Fees0.0000522 Nebula

Details

Raw Transaction